HC Deb 26 July 1976 vol 916 c114W
Mrs. Wise

asked the Secretary of State for Social Services what is his estimate of the total cost of unemployment benefit, supplementary benefit paid by reason of unemployment, and redundancy payments, during 1975.

Mr. Deakins

In the calendar year 1975 the estimated cost of unemployment benefit was £380 million and the cost of supplementary benefit paid by reason of unemployment about £300 million. The only information we have about the cost of redundancy payments relates to those made under the redundancy payments scheme, estimated at nearly £200 million in 1975.
